Descrizione Learning domains and tools to assess clinical competence

The quality of work done by students is assessed by the record of marks and continuous grades seen in the transcript. After completion of undergraduate degree, the student work for post graduate degree and then for a doctoral degree. This book is intended to go through some of the critical concepts of teaching and learning at medical university. Entry-level medical education programs are tertiary-level courses undertaken at a medical school. Traditionally initial medical education is divided between preclinical and clinical studies. The former consists of the basic sciences such as anatomy, physiology, biochemistry, pharmacology, pathology. Assessments are an essential part of university life. The responsibility of medical schools is particularly great when it comes to assessing students, because medical schools are entrusted by the public and the regulator to produce not just knowledgeable but capable and safe doctors.
